Unless a Grain of Wheat Falls and It Dies...

Or, why I am pretty optimistic about the fates of Jean, Connie, Gabi, and all titanized people this chapter, which is also an excuse for me to talk about SnK’s allusions to Russian literature. 

There are strikingly parallel ideas The Brothers Karamazov and Attack on Titan, as well as parallel plot points and imagery to the point where if it isn’t deliberate, it’s uncanny. (NB: before people yell at me about comparing a Japanese and Russian work, Isayama has used Russian names since the start of SnK–Shiganshina is a Russian name.) In particular, there are narrative allusions to a portion of the novel known as “The Grand Inquisitor,” which is a short story within a novel. The central thesis of “The Grand Inquisitor” is as follows: 

nothing has ever been more insupportable for a man and a human society than freedom. 

This parable is told within the story by Ivan Karamazov, a character whose intellectuality is his gift and his curse. He tells his brother Alyosha that the motivation for creating this parable is precisely the evils done to children (oh look, a major SnK theme) and specifically cites an example which was unfortunately taken from real life in Russia and which Isayama has an uncanny parallel:

I want to see with my own eyes the hind lie down with the lion and the victim rise up and embrace his murderer. I want to be there when every one suddenly understands what it has all been for. All the religions of the world are built on this longing, and I am a believer. But then there are the children, and what am I to do about them? That’s a question I can’t answer… If all must suffer to pay for the eternal harmony, what have children to do with it, tell me, please? … if it is really true that they must share responsibility for all their fathers’ crimes, such a truth is not of this world and is beyond my comprehension. Some jester will say, perhaps, that the child would have grown up and have sinned, but you see he didn’t grow up, he was torn to pieces by the dogs, at eight years old…

Eren wants to forget. Mikasa chooses to remember.

If Eren really did send all these alternative universe visions to Mikasa, he wants to turn her back so she won’t follow the same bloody path as him. Eren sees their desire to be together as selfish one, because instead of fighting alongside with others and doing something great, they are choosing to live a peaceful life in mountains.

Eren loves his friends, but he is ready to sacrifice his love and humanity for a greater good. He doesn’t want them to remember him and bring them so much pain with his actions. He wants them to forget him so they won’t suffer as he did, when his close ones died.

But Mikasa sees it as the motivation to keep fighting and saving. She chooses to live so she will remember and the memory of her loved ones won’t die with her.

“Once I'm dead, I won't even be able to remember you. So I'll win, no matter what. I'll live, no matter what!”

Actually, before I thought that it was either because of her triggered anxiety, when she loose people she loves or when Ymir/Eren changes something in the timeline, but now it’s because Eren sends her alt. visions that should stop her from following him, but she still continues to move forward and stay by his side. Since she chooses to remember, Mikasa is technically opposing him and when she does, Mikasa gets a headache.

Mikasa’s selfish desire to be close to Eren saved so many people from Yeagerists and titans. Mikasa could simply die back in time and let herself be eaten by a titan. But her desire to love and remember pushes her to fight and simply live. Because of her Gabi wasn’t killed, Louise and her mom weren’t eaten by a titan, Kiyomi and her people didn’t die from hands of Yeagerists and much much more.

For Mikasa, love is a motivation. For Eren, love is a sacrifice.

mtp characters as birds (1)

so, one day i woke up and thought to myself: what kind of birds mtp characters would've been?

and, well. at that point, there really was no going back.

anyway, now that i have some time to put it onto my virtual paper, here's my little rant on the matter. i typed all characters that i could remember, but in this part there're only moriarty & holmes brothers + john.

WILLIAM & LOUIS: i'll be honest here—of all mtp characters, william was the hardest one to name for me. also, initially the brothers had different species assigned to them (which kinda did pair up pretty well tho), but as i had trouble envisioning will as one, i scrapped it and went with the second option. and for the better ig as it makes much more sense now.

so, all that said, my pick for both william and louis is a pair of barn owls.

ngl, barn owls are one of the long-standing favorites of mine. it was kinda natural for me to associate them with a pair of my favorite mtp characters lol. although initially that association hadn't extended to william, upon some thought i've seen the hidden appeal, and now can't imagine him as anything but a barn owl.

these ethereal birds have a lot of symbolic meaning attached to them, the most prominent being that of darkness, doom, and death. being the lord of crime, both william and louis reflect upon those ideas throughout the story a lot. but another meaning, derived from the owl's ability to see through darkness, is that of wisdom, perception, and introspection, and these fit brothers even more so. also, as the lord of crime, they match another motif connected to barn owls—transformation. this one mirrors william's desire to change his country, and louis' determination to change himself for william's sake and the world that william wanted him to see.

lastly, barn owls are simply beautiful birds, and i just think it would've been neat to include them in the list fsjkfsnkjs

SHERLOCK: another instant pick— none other than a crow. crows are highly intelligent birds that are also known for their mischievous and playful nature. they're quite undemanding birds that, being opportunistic eaters, can eat almost anything and thrive almost anywhere around the globe.

when a crow, or one of its flockmates, is disturbed, they'll go to no end in holding a grudge against a person who did so. although sherlock isn't the kind of person to hold grudges, he's still quite fierce when it comes to protecting those dear to him, and hunting down criminals in a fit of hyperfixation on a mystery. moreover, crows are not just intelligent, but very curious creatures too, which, again, is yet another scherlock's important characteristic.

so, all things considered, including sherlock's chaotic yet kind and loyal nature, i can't see him as anything but a crow.

MYCROFT: matching sherlock's crow, he's, of course, a raven. but there's more to that decision than me wanting them to resemble each other.

actually, i think there's no one more fitting to be a raven than mycroft, as ravens are the birds that to this day are used to guard the buckingham palace. specifically, they hunt down vermin that dare to stick their noses into the royal domain. to me, that sounds a lot like our lovely government guy here!

royal associations aside, these birds are usually much calmer than crows and generally have a somewhat cooler vibe around them. and, of course, they're intelligent as hell. sherly and mycky really do enhance each other as a pair of a crow and a raven in my eyes, just like william and louis do as a pair of barn owls.
